The Courier of Montgomery County wrote June 19, 2013: “Bonnie Quinn, who died about nine years ago, opened up her house, offering refuge and compassion to recovering addicts. Once an alcoholic herself, Quinn found sobriety by following the 12-step program of Alcoholics Anonymous and stayed sober for 19 years. During that time, she opened her one-story home on Silverdale Street to people recovering from drug and alcohol addiction. When she had the money, she would build on, adding more rooms and beds.”
